/outputFiles/FS/20230406125415/
China · Hangzhou Alibaba Advertising Co.,Ltd.
SHA1: 7b9fad723860a8124ef026f290ac67fb696acca7
SHA256: 835bdc11af5e3b853b47e0c418b6ab78e851a0074d9997e5c72f097c0a3ed45d
application/octet-stream
8.51MB
2023-04-06 12:56:54 +0000 UTC